Embodiment 2

[0051] According to another aspect of the embodiment of the present invention, a detection device for a partial discharge monitoring system is also provided, such as Image 6 As shown, the detection device includes:

[0052] The first receiving unit 61 is configured to receive the first signal, wherein, after the signal generator sends the original signal to the first electric device, the first electric device processes the original signal to obtain the first signal;

[0053] The first judging unit 62 is configured to judge whether the first signal satisfies a preset signal detection condition;

[0054] The first determining unit 63 is configured to determine that the performance of the first electric device is abnormal and issue an alarm if the first signal does not meet the preset signal detection condition.

Abstract

The invention discloses a detection method and a device for a . The method comprises the steps of receiving a first signal, wherein an original signal is sent to a first electric power instrument by a signal generator and then the original signal is processed by the first electric power instrument to obtain the first signal; judging whether the first signal meets a preset signal detection condition or not; on the condition that the first signal does not meet the preset signal detection condition, judging that the first electric power instrument is abnormal in performance and sending out an alarm. The detection method and the device solve the technical problem in the prior art that the detection efficiency on the state of power supply equipment is low.

technical field [0001] The invention relates to the field of electric power, in particular to a detection method and device for a partial discharge monitoring system. Background technique [0002] In order to ensure the stable operation of the power supply system and the normal operation of the power supply equipment, power maintenance personnel need to regularly check the equipment status of the power supply equipment. UHF (UltraHigh Frequency) sensors and other UHF detection instruments such as power amplifiers, filters, and signal collectors are used.
